ERNIE 5.0 (Baidu) and GLM 4.7 (Z.ai) are two of the models people most often weigh against each other in 2026. ERNIE 5.0 is baidu's flagship omni-modal ERNIE model — strong Chinese-language and multimodal reasoning at low cost, though it trails the Western frontier on independent benchmarks. GLM 4.7 is an MIT-licensed 358B open mixture-of-experts with strong 73.8% SWE-Bench Verified coding — but two generations behind GLM 5.2. They diverge most on context window and open vs. closed weights — each quantified below from the models' real specs.
Key differences
Cost model: GLM 4.7 ships open weights you can self-host (hardware cost only, no per-token fee), while ERNIE 5.0 is API-metered at $0.6/$2.1 per 1M tokens. Your choice depends on whether you want zero marginal cost at the price of running infrastructure.
Context window: GLM 4.7 holds 1.6× more — 200K (~304 pages) vs 128K (~192 pages). But effective recall usually fades long before the advertised ceiling, so the bigger number only helps if the model reasons over it.
Recency: ERNIE 5.0 is the newer model by about 31 days (released January 22, 2026), usually meaning fresher training data and capabilities.

ERNIE 5.0: where it fits
Baidu's flagship omni-modal ERNIE model — strong Chinese-language and multimodal reasoning at low cost, though it trails the Western frontier on independent benchmarks. Released January 22, 2026 by Baidu, it is built for baidu's flagship omni-modal model — text, image and video understanding, particularly strong on Chinese-language reasoning tasks, competitive API pricing (around $0.60/$2.10 per million tokens), and backed by a major lab with deep China-market integration.
Its trade-offs are real: trails the Western frontier on aggregate independent tests (AA Intelligence Index ~22 for the tracked Thinking Preview), parameter and architecture details are vendor-stated and opaque, closed weights on a China-hosted API, and 128K context is smaller than 1M-token rivals. At $0.6 in / $2.1 out per million tokens, it sits in the budget price band.
GLM 4.7: where it fits
An MIT-licensed 358B open mixture-of-experts with strong 73.8% SWE-Bench Verified coding — but two generations behind GLM 5.2. Released December 22, 2025 by Z.ai, it is built for genuinely permissive open weights — an MIT-licensed 358B mixture-of-experts with no commercial restrictions, strong agentic coding for the price — 73.8% on SWE-Bench Verified undercut most closed frontier models at launch, an unusually generous 128K maximum output, which suits bulk refactors and long generation, and cheap long-running agent loops thanks to aggressive prompt caching.
Its trade-offs: two generations behind — GLM 5, 5.1 and 5.2 have all shipped since, and new builds should default to those, its Verified lead narrows sharply on harder evaluations like SWE-Bench Pro, and text-only with no vision, and self-hosting a 358B model is a serious hardware commitment. At $0.6 in / $2.2 out per million tokens, it sits in the budget price band.
The bottom line for this matchup
The defining split here is open vs. closed. GLM 4.7 gives you weights you control — self-host it, fine-tune it, keep data in-house, pay only for hardware. ERNIE 5.0 gives you a managed, always-updated API with no infrastructure to run. Teams with GPUs, privacy requirements, or huge volume often favour the open model; teams that want zero ops and the latest capabilities favour the closed one. Capability is close enough that this operational question, not the benchmark, usually decides it.
